East Drive is the old coach road to Methven Castle. The present castle at Methven, built by the Duke of Lennox, dates from the mid 17th Century and is one of the last traditional tower house style castles to be built in Scotland.

The lands were originally held by the Mowbrays from the 11th Century. They passed to the Earls of Atholl but became forfeit to the King in 1427.

Margaret Tudor, sister of Henry VIII of England, lived in Methven Castle from 1526-41. Margaret married her 3rd husband Henry Stewart (later Lord Methven) in 1526.

Many a battle has been fought on this piece of land and many men, women and children have been killed and butchered here for all in the cause of freedom.
